What is shrine in Tagalog?

The most common Tagalog word for "shrine" is "santuwaryo".

Here are some other words that can be used depending on the context:

* "dambana": This word is more specific to a religious altar, especially in Catholic churches.

* "banal na dako": This translates to "holy place" and can refer to a shrine that is not specifically religious.

* "kapilya": This refers to a small chapel, which can sometimes function as a shrine.

* "banal na lugar": This translates to "sacred place" and is a more general term for a shrine.

The best word to use will depend on the specific type of shrine you are referring to.
